Axle Shaft Assembly: Service and Repair


















REAR DRIVE SHAFT
REPLACEMENT
1. REMOVE REAR TIRE





2. SEPARATE HEIGHT CONTROL SENSOR LINK SUB-ASSEMBLY REAR
a. Place matchmarks on the height control sensor link and bracket.
b. Remove the nut from the height control sensor link.





3. REMOVE REAR STABILIZER LINK ASSEMBLY LH
a. Remove the nut, and separate the stabilizer link assembly LH.

HINT: If the ball joint turns together with the nut, use a hexagon wrench (6 mm) to hold the stud.





4. REMOVE DIFFERENTIAL SUPPORT PROTECTOR NO.2
a. Remove the 3 nuts, and differential support protector No. 2.





5. REMOVE REAR SUSPENSION MEMBER BRACE LH
a. Remove the 2 bolts, and suspension member brace.





6. SEPARATE PARKING BRAKE CABLE ASSEMBLY NO.3
a. Remove the 2 bolts, and separate the parking brake cable No.3 from body.





7. REMOVE REAR AXLE SHAFT NUT
a. Remove the cotter pin and lock cap.
b. While depressing the brake pedal, remove the nut.





8. SEPARATE SPEED SENSOR REAR LH
a. Remove the bolt and separate the speed sensor from the rear axle carrier.

NOTICE: Be careful not to damage the speed sensor.





9. REMOVE REAR DISC BRAKE CALIPER ASSEMBLY LH
a. Remove the 2 bolts and separate the rear brake caliper from the rear axle carrier.
10. REMOVE REAR DISC





11. SEPARATE TOE CONTROL LINK SUB-ASSEMBLY LH
a. Remove the nut.
b. Using SST, disconnect the toe control link from the axle carrier.
SST 09628-00011





12. SEPARATE SHOCK ABSORBER ASSEMBLY REAR LH
a. Remove the nut and disconnect the shock absorber arm from the axle carrier.





13. SEPARATE UPPER CONTROL ARM ASSEMBLY REAR LH
a. Loosen the nut to the top line of the bolt.

HINT: Do not remove the nut.

b. Using SST, disconnect the upper control arm assembly from the axle carrier.
SST 09628-00011





14. SEPARATE REAR SUSPENSION ARM ASSEMBLY NO.2 LH
a. Remove the nut.
b. Using SST, disconnect the suspension arm No.2 from the axle carrier.
SST 09628-00011
15. DISCONNECT REAR DRIVE SHAFT ASSEMBLY LH
a. Using a plastic hammer, separate the drive shaft from the axle hub.

NOTICE: Be careful not to damage the boot and speed sensor rotor.

b. Remove the nut, and separate the upper control arm assembly.





16. REMOVE REAR DRIVE SHAFT ASSEMBLY LH
a. Using SST, remove the rear drive shaft assembly LH.
SST 09520-01010, 09520-24010 (09520-32040)

NOTICE:
^ Be careful not to damage the oil seal, inboard joint boot and drive shaft dust cover.
^ Be careful not to drop the drive shaft assembly.

17. INSPECT REAR DRIVE SHAFT ASSEMBLY LH
a. Check that there is no excessive play in the outboard joint.
b. Check if the inboard joint slides smoothly in the thrust direction.
c. Check that there is no excessive play in the radial direction of the inboard joint.
d. Check the boots for damage.

NOTICE: Keep the drive shaft assembly level during inspection.





18. INSTALL REAR DRIVE SHAFT ASSEMBLY LH
a. Coat the spline of the inboard joint shaft assembly with gear oil.
b. Align the shaft splines, install the drive shaft assembly LH with a brass bar and a hammer.

NOTICE:
^ Set the hole snap ring with the opening side facing down.
^ Be careful not to damage the boot and the oil seal.

HINT: Whether the inboard joint shaft is in contact with the pinion shaft or not can be known from the sound or feeling when driving it in.

c. Install the drive shaft assembly LH to the rear axle assembly LH.





19. TEMPORARILY TIGHTEN UPPER CONTROL ARM ASSEMBLY REAR LH
a. Temporarily tighten the upper control arm assembly LH with a new nut.





20. INSTALL SHOCK ABSORBER ASSEMBLY REAR LH
a. Install the shock absorber assembly LH with the new nut.
Torque: 70 Nm (714 kgf-cm, 52 ft. lbs.)





21. INSTALL REAR SUSPENSION ARM ASSEMBLY NO.2 LH
a. Install the rear suspension arm assembly No.2 LH with the new nut.
Torque: 70 Nm (714 kgf-cm, 52 ft. lbs.)





22. INSTALL TOE CONTROL LINK SUB-ASSEMBLY LH
a. Install the toe control link assembly LH with the new nut.
Torque: 50 Nm (510 kgf-cm, 37 ft. lbs.)





23. FULLY TIGHTEN UPPER CONTROL ARM ASSEMBLY REAR LH
a. Support the rear axle carrier.
b. Fully tighten the upper control arm assembly LH with the nut.
Torque: 70 Nm (714 kgf-cm, 52 ft. lbs.)
24. INSTALL REAR DISC





25. INSTALL REAR DISC BRAKE CALIPER ASSEMBLY LH
a. Install the brake caliper with the 2 bolts.
Torque: 78 Nm (800 kgf-cm, 58 ft. lbs.)





26. INSTALL SPEED SENSOR REAR LH
a. Install the speed sensor to the rear axle carrier with the bolt.
Torque: 8.0 Nm (82 kgf-cm, 71 inch lbs.)

NOTICE: Prevent foreign matter from adhering to the speed sensor.





27. INSTALL REAR AXLE SHAFT NUT
a. While applying brakes, use a socket wrench (32 mm) to install the nut.
Torque: 290 Nm, (2,960 kgf-cm, 214 ft. lbs.)
b. Install the lock cap and a new cotter pin.
If the holes for the cotter pin are not aligned, tighten the nut a further 10°.





28. INSTALL PARKING BRAKE CABLE ASSEMBLY NO.3
a. Install the parking brake cable assembly to the body with the 2 bolts.
Torque: 19 Nm (194 kgf-cm, 14 ft. lbs.)





29. INSTALL REAR SUSPENSION MEMBER BRACE LH
a. Install the rear suspension member brace to the body with the 2 bolts.
Torque: 50 Nm (510 kgf-cm, 37 ft. lbs.)





30. INSTALL DIFFERENTIAL SUPPORT PROTECTOR NO.2
a. Install the differential support protector No.2 to the body with the 3 nuts.
Torque: 5.4 Nm (55 kgf-cm, 48 inch lbs.)





31. INSTALL REAR STABILIZER LINK ASSEMBLY LH
a. Install the stabilizer link assembly LH with the nut.
Torque: 65 Nm (663 kgf-cm, 48 ft. lbs.)

HINT: If the ball joint turns together with the nut, use a hexagon (6 mm) wrench to hold the stud.





32. INSTALL HEIGHT CONTROL SENSOR LINK SUB-ASSEMBLY REAR
a. Align the matchmarks and connect the height control sensor link to the rear suspension arm assembly No.2 LH.
b. Install and torque the 6 bolts, washers and nuts.
Torque: 5.4 Nm (55 kgf-cm, 48 inch lbs.)
33. INSTALL REAR TIRE
Torque: 103 Nm (1,050 kgf-cm, 76 ft. lbs.)
34. ADJUST VEHICLE HEIGHT (W/ AIR SUSPENSION)
35. INSPECT HEADLIGHT AIM ONLY
36. INSPECT AND ADJUST REAR WHEEL ALIGNMENT
37. CHECK ABS SPEED SENSOR SIGNAL
